RTL Infos – France, Belgium, Germany: High property prices in Luxembourg cause tensions

Luxembourg property prices have an impact on the entire border region. The Habitat Observatory compares the costs in Luxembourg with those of the three neighboring countries.

The observation is once again confirmed in a recent publication from the Habitat Observatory. This note compares housing costs in Luxembourg with the situation in the three neighboring countries, Belgium, and Germany.

In the Greater Region, it is in Luxembourg that housing prices are the highest. Especially in the capital and neighboring towns with prices that can exceed 10,000 euros per square meter. The further you go from Luxembourg city, the lower prices fall, with only 5,600 euros per square meter in regions like Wiltz or Echternach.

In France, real estate prices are significantly lower, according to the Habitat Observatory, with 1,794 euros per square meter for an apartment in Lorraine. At the border, on the other hand, the price per square meter can exceed 3,000 euros.

In Belgium too, property prices are higher in the province of Luxembourg than in the rest of the country. And in Germany, some towns along the , such as Palzem or Perl, are above the regional average.

In its note, the Housing Observatory further notes that the Luxembourg real estate market is still under pressure despite recent price drops. This could lead to tensions in the border region, where more and more people, residents and new residents, are having difficulty finding housing.

Among the four countries analyzed, it is in Luxembourg that the population experienced, by far, the strongest growth between 2012 and 2020. During this period, the number of households increased by just over 28%, compared to almost 10% in France, 6.8% in Belgium and only 1.3% in Germany. Household size has remained relatively stable in recent years.
